Direction Rear Hanger # 30-66-1 Should Face
Question:
Which way does the hanger face? Does the plate inside the hanger, face the front of the trailer towards the equalizer and the I/2inch bolt hole face the rear of the trailer? Thanks
asked by: Bill
1
Helpful Expert Reply:
You are correct. The angle of the plate in the Rear Hanger # HAP-103-00 you referenced faces forward and the bolt hole points towards the rear of the trailer.
